A tragic incident occurred on Tuesday at a power plant in Chhattisgarh, India, operated by Vedanta. A powerful blast in a boiler unit resulted in the deaths of at least nine individuals and left fifteen others injured. The explosion took place in Singhitarai, a location situated approximately 230 km from the state capital, Raipur.
The precise cause of the blast is currently under investigation. However, initial assessments by local police indicate that overheating within a boiler tube might have precipitated the event. Vedanta has acknowledged the 'unfortunate incident' at its Singhitarai facility and committed to a comprehensive inquiry to establish the facts surrounding the tragedy.
